安装androidSDK20及创建20模拟器的方法.docx
《安装androidSDK20及创建20模拟器的方法.docx》由会员分享,可在线阅读,更多相关《安装androidSDK20及创建20模拟器的方法.docx(22页珍藏版)》请在冰豆网上搜索。
安装androidSDK20及创建20模拟器的方法
安装androidSDK2.0及创建2.0模拟器的方法
①首先下载最新的SDK2.0文件
地址:
②解压运行SDKSetup.exe
如果你遇到了消息为“Failedtofetchurl…”的错误提示,那么你需要按照下边的提示来操作.
碰到这样错误,请按下边的操作.
i.关闭这个“RefreshSources”窗口.
ii.取消“ChoosePackagestoInstall”
iii.在“AndroidSDKandAVDManager”窗口的左侧选择“Settings”
iv.选中“Forcehttps:
//…”这个选项
v.点击“SaveandApply”
vi.重新运行SDKSetup.exe
③选择你要安装的apis版本及usb驱动和sdk文档
选择你需要的包.
a.如果你只要尝试一下Android2.0Emulator
i.那么你只选择“SDKPlatformAndroid2.0.API5,revision1”来安装就可以了.
b.如果你要在此SDK上开发应用程序和游戏应用,那么你需要接受并遵守所有许可内容(AcceptAll)
c.点击“InstallSelected”
④然后就是等待安装程序下载选择的包来安装.“InstallingArchives”窗口
⑤创建一个新的AndroidVirtualDevice(AVD)
新建AVD时的emulate设置.
a.从“AndroidSDKandAVDManager”窗口的左侧选择“VirtualDevices”
i.选择“New”
ii.输入一个AVD名称
iii.选择一个Target
iv.输入模拟的SDCard的容量大小
v.选择一个外观皮肤Skin
1.让模拟器外观大小像G1,MyTouch3G,Hero,等手机设备…
a.保留默认的skin设置值
2.模拟MotorolaDroid
a.选择WVGA854
3.模拟其他的设备
a.选择列表内其他的选项
vi.然后“CreateAVD”
⑥开始运行你新建的模拟器VirtualDevice
成功新建的AVD.
a.在列表里选择新建的要运行的模拟器(VirtualDevice)
b.单击“Start…”
c.单击“Launch”
单击launch.
模拟器的启动界面
首次运行需要几分钟的时间.
⑧OK!
完成
Android的SDK安装方法
2010年03月11日星期四下午03:
16
1.先下载SDK,从主页上的download链接可以进入,注意,新版的SDK已不再包含Androidplatform和Googleadd-on,如果想要这个的话要自己另外下载。
下载最新的SDK为android-sdk_r04-windows.zip,解压缩后,放置在D盘根目录下(具体自己定目录),看到里面的platforms目录下是没有文件的,去看SDKReadme.txt里面写了要自己下载,那就自己下载呗,因为这个待会开发的时候要用到,不下的话eclipse会创建不了新的工程,提示“AnSDKTargetmustbespecified.”。
2.下载platforms,在SDK解压出来的文件的根目录下,运行SDKSetup.exe,可能出现“FailedtofetchURLhttps:
//dl-”的错误。
解决方法是在Settings页勾选“Forcehttp:
//...sourcestobefetchedusinghttp:
//...”选项,网上说有可能勾选后不能马上生效,则可以通过重启这个程序达到生效,在AvailablePackages里面选择要的platforms,我搜索到的有很多,全下了后有600M+。
3.在eclipse里面安装android开发环境插件,首先必须是3.4或3.5版本,我的是3.5版本,按照开发者首页上提供的方法应该是Help>InstallNewSoftware,点击Add,添加一个自己喜欢的名字(AndroidPlugin)并在Location里面填写URL为https:
//dl-Tools,其下有子工具为AndroidDDMS(用于调试)和AndoridDevelopmentTools(用于开发,建立工程等);之后指定androidSDK,在Window>Preferences>Android里面,将SDKLocation设置为刚才SDK的目录(我的是D:
android-sdk-windows),点击OK,并重启eclipse,搞定。
配置和开始开发可能出现的一些错误:
1.Packagenamemusthaveatleasttwoidentifiers.
这个错误是新建工程时出现的,原因是根据JAVA的命名规范一般应该是projectname.packagename,像我的命名为com.javaee.howie,主要是要保证唯一性就可以了,不过一般至少一个点。
2.FailedtofindanAVDcompatiblewithtarget'Android1.6'.Launchaborted.
这个错误是由于找不到合适版本的模拟器,可以使用SDK工具来进行模拟器的生成,使用命令行进入SDK目录的tools目录下(我的是D:
android-sdk-windowsools);
输入命令:
D:
android-sdk-windowsools>android
list(可以查出当前可以生成的模拟器,我的输出如下)
AvailableAndroidtargets:
id:
1or"android-2"
Name:
Android1.1
Type:
Platform
APIlevel:
2
Revision:
1
Skins:
HVGA(default),HVGA-L,HVGA-P,QVGA-L,QVGA-P
id:
2or"android-3"
Name:
Android1.5
Type:
Platform
APIlevel:
3
Revision:
1
Skins:
HVGA(default),HVGA-L,HVGA-P,QVGA-L,QVGA-P
id:
3or"android-4"
Name:
Android1.6
Type:
Platform
APIlevel:
4
Revision:
1
Skins:
HVGA(default),QVGA,WVGA800,WVGA854
id:
4or"android-5"
Name:
Android2.0
Type:
Platform
APIlevel:
5
Revision:
1
Skins:
HVGA(default),QVGA,WQVGA400,WQVGA432,WVGA800,WVGA854
id:
5or"android-6"
Name:
Android2.0.1
Type:
Platform
APIlevel:
6
Revision:
1
Skins:
HVGA(default),QVGA,WQVGA400,WQVGA432,WVGA800,WVGA854
id:
6or"android-7"
Name:
Android2.1
Type:
Platform
APIlevel:
7
Revision:
1
Skins:
HVGA(default),QVGA,WQVGA400,WQVGA432,WVGA800,WVGA854
AvailableAndroidVirtualDevices:
Name:
my_avd
Path:
C:
DocumentsandSettingsshenhuanxin.androidavdmy_avd.avd
Target:
Android1.5(APIlevel3)
Skin:
HVGA
里面的AvailableAndroidtargets:
是可以生成的模拟器,下面AvailableAndroidVirtualDevices:
是目前有的模拟器,看到我要的是1.6,而这里只有1.5,所以我必须自己生成一个出来。
语法:
androidcreateavd--name--target,于是:
D:
android-sdk-windowsools>androidcreateavd--nameavd1.6r4--target3
Android1.6isabasicAndroidplatform.
Doyouwishtocreateacustomhardwareprofile[no]y
Camerasupport:
Whetherthedevicehasacamera.
hw.camera[no]:
y
.......
.......
CreatedAVD'avd1.6r4'basedonAndroid1.6,withthefollowinghardwareconfig:
hw.camera=yes
hw.lcd.density=160
这个时候再运行:
D:
android-sdk-windowsools>androidlist就可以看到在AvailableAndroidVirtualDevices里面多了一个Android1.6平台的了。
这样eclipse就可以直接发现了这个模拟器,可以直接在eclipse里面运行程序,这样他自己调用模拟器。
也可以使用命令:
xxx>emulator.exe-avd,于是:
D:
android-sdk-windowsools>emulator.exe-avdavd1.6r4,就出现了模拟器了。
3.运行模拟器之后没有反应:
启动模拟器,就像启动一个手机一样,需要时间,所以要等待其实启动,需要一点时间。
如何在Window XP下安装Android运行环境
今天我终于把Android的运行环境搭建好了,为了这个环境我花了好几天,现在看来真是比较差劲阿。
在这次环境搭建上我出现了2次失误:
1)没有把SDKtools路径添加到系统环境PATH中,主要是添加Tools目录,不是SDK的目录,这有助于运行模拟器;
2)没用使用离线安装,而是使用Eclipse自动在线安装功能安装AndroidDeveloperTools(ADT),这个可以说